Java 如何使用STS\Eclipse正确地创建具有Maven结构的新springmvc项目?

Java 如何使用STS\Eclipse正确地创建具有Maven结构的新springmvc项目?,java,eclipse,spring,maven,spring-mvc,Java,Eclipse,Spring,Maven,Spring Mvc,我正在使用STS(Spring框架的Elipse版本),我发现创建使用Maven结构的新Spring MVC项目有一些困难 因此,我尝试做一些如本教程所示的事情: 所以我做了:文件-->New-->Maven项目 当我进入选择原型向导时,我将所有类别选择到目录下拉列表中,它将显示以下原型列表: 正如您所看到的,没有任何类型的Spring项目的引用,如果我将“Spring”写入过滤器中,则不会得到任何结果 为什么??我缺少什么?使用并导入它创建的Maven项目,而不是使用原型。如果您有最新版本的

我正在使用STS(Spring框架的Elipse版本),我发现创建使用Maven结构的新Spring MVC项目有一些困难

因此,我尝试做一些如本教程所示的事情:

所以我做了:文件-->New-->Maven项目

当我进入选择原型向导时,我将所有类别选择到目录下拉列表中,它将显示以下原型列表:

正如您所看到的,没有任何类型的Spring项目的引用,如果我将“Spring”写入过滤器中,则不会得到任何结果


为什么??我缺少什么?

使用并导入它创建的Maven项目,而不是使用原型。如果您有最新版本的STS,您可以转到File->New->Spring Starter Project,并从Eclipse向导中填写表单。

检查哪个已使用Spring数据、sitemesh和,RST等。好的,但与classsic maven项目相关的第二种使用方式的具体区别是什么?@AndreaNobili maven原型基本上是可以克隆的模板项目,它们是工件,就像依赖项或插件一样。Spring原型不会出现在Eclipse中,因为您从未使用过它们,因此它们不在本地存储库中;您仍然可以通过查找它(可能在中心)并指定其GAV坐标来使用它。